Anyone use small magnum primers in a 9mm
« on: March 22, 2013, 07:33:07 AM »
I can't find any small pistol primers but I can find small magnum pistol primers. I don't really want to use them but if its all I can get? I'm down to around 400 regular and the local shop only has magnums when they have any at all. So has anyone used magnums in a 9mm?

I have with lower limit powder charges and it works fine, just back off your loads and work up if need be. 


Just watch out for pressure signs, in a case that small a primer will affect pressure in the case a bit.

Like Corbanzo said, they will work, and I have done so plenty of times in the past.  Just start at your starting load, and work up slowly, watching out for pressure signs.  I would stay below book max on any load that was originally tested with a standard primer.

During the first primer shortage in the 90's I used small rifle and small magnum rifle primers in all my handgun loads that took small primers from .380 ACP to .357 mag and all worked well.  I did start from scratch and work up my loads again.  For the 9mm it wasn't a problem since I was just getting into loading that round...
